Therapeutic approaches for online support and growth

Newsha draws on Attachment-Based Therapy, Client-Centered Therapy and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) to guide online work. Attachment-Based Therapy explores how early relationships shape current patterns, helping clients understand intimacy, abandonment concerns and relational responses. Client-Centered Therapy focuses on the person’s own experience, offering empathic listening and validation so clients can lead the pace of change and strengthen self-awareness.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) provides practical tools to identify unhelpful thinking and behaviour patterns, and supports teaching skills for managing anxiety, low mood and stress.

Finding the right approach is part of the therapeutic process. Newsha collaborates with each client to determine which methods best match their goals, preferences and needs, and she adjusts the plan as progress unfolds so the work stays relevant and effective.
